In this video, you’ll learn how to control the speed and direction of a DC motor using the DRV8871 motor driver with Arduino. If you’ve previously worked with drivers like L298N, TB6612FNG, or DRV8833, this module is a powerful and compact alternative designed specifically for single motor applications.
We’ll start by understanding how the DRV8871 works, including its MOSFET-based H-bridge design, voltage range, and current capabilities. Then, we’ll move step-by-step through the wiring process and finally dive into the Arduino code.
Using PWM (Pulse Width Modulation), you’ll learn how to smoothly accelerate and decelerate the motor, as well as reverse its direction. This tutorial is perfect for beginners and anyone working on robotics, automation, or motor control projects.

Components used:
• Arduino Uno (or compatible board)
• DRV8871 Motor Driver Module
• DC Motor
• External Power Supply
Connections:
IN1 → Pin 9
IN2 → Pin 10
VCC → Motor Power Supply
GND → Common Ground
💡 Why use DRV8871?
• Compact and efficient design
• High current capability (2A continuous)
• Built-in protection features
• Ideal for controlling a single DC motor
